Yeah, if anyone *hasn't* installed the latest patch, please don't. Seems broken on both beta and dev flights. I tried uninstalling the update from the F8 menu while windows boots (I think you can restore from there too), but that didn't help.

The one thing that's worked for me so far: turn off internet date syncing and change the date to October 5th or later. Suddenly things work again.

To do this while things are broken: ctrl-alt-delete, open task manager, file -> run new task, "control panel", clock and region, set time and date, turn off internet time syncing and change the date ahead a ways (I had to go to october 5th). Restart, and bam. Don't ask me why this works.

Edit: I'm also seeing some reports of people who didn't update having the same issues, so lol
